Frequently Asked Questions about bullet cameras with night vision
How should I choose the right bullet cameras with night vision for my property?
Start by evaluating where you’ll place the cam, your preferred power source, how you’ll connect it, and the level of night visibility you need. Outdoor bullet cameras should be weatherproof and durable, with a resolution high enough to identify details at night. Decide between wired or wireless power options, such as solar-powered units or cellular 4G setups, depending on installation possibilities. What makes full color night vision in bullet cameras effective, and what should I look for?
Full color night vision uses specialized sensors and lighting to present color images in low light. Look for technology labeled as COLORVU or equivalent, plus a strong low-light rating and an adequate distance for color illumination. Check how smoothly the camera switches between color and infrared modes and whether dual lenses or advanced lighting improve detail. What maintenance and compatibility checks ensure my bullet cameras with night vision work reliably?
Regular maintenance should include lens cleaning, checking seals for weatherproofing, and ensuring firmware is up to date. Verify mounting compatibility and confirm that the camera works with your chosen app, such as the UBOX app, and supports your network (Wi-Fi or cellular). Inspect night vision performance over time and confirm battery or solar charging if applicable. How do power options and connectivity affect performance in bullet cameras with night vision?
Power and connectivity choices directly influence reliability and night vision effectiveness. Solar-powered options let cameras run off-site without frequent recharging, while 4G LTE models stay connected where Wi-Fi is unavailable.
